The 6 cable rules that prevent 90% of problems
- Separate power from data where possible (reduce interference and clutter).
- Strain relief every connector: the cable should never “hang” on the plug.
- Service loops at moving points (wheelbase, pedals, monitor arms).
- One route per zone: wheel zone, pedal zone, shifter zone, display zone.
- Label both ends (future you will thank you).
- Leave access: don’t bury bolts behind a cable web.
Steel rigs: where cable chaos usually starts
- USB hubs mounted “where they fit,” not where they make sense.
- Cables routed across adjustment paths (then you can’t move the seat or wheel).
- Monitor cables pulling on the screen mount (alignment drifts over time).
- Long cable runs without strain relief (connectors loosen over time).
USB and EMI: a quick reality check
Sim racing setups can have a lot of “noisy” devices: wheelbases, bass shakers, power supplies, and even LED lighting. A clean cable plan helps reduce random disconnects. The two biggest wins are:
- Use a reliable powered USB hub (mounted securely, with strain relief).
- Keep power bricks away from USB hubs and USB cables if possible.

A fast “clean build” routing plan
If you want a clean build without overthinking it, do this:
- Mount PC and power first (then you know where cables originate).
- Route wheelbase and pedal cables along the shortest clean path.
- Route display cables last and leave extra slack for adjustments.
- Only then add zip ties / clamps—after you’ve tested adjustments.
